## Break-Glass: PixHoard Image Cache

New folks: if the PixHoard image cache leaks memory and OOMs the Renner nodes, don't wait for approvals. Restart via the break-glass account, file an incident, and notify the cache owner. Access is audited. The break-glass account unlocks with the recovery passphrase below.

recovery phrase for kagaf-yajof: fraax-quenwyn-lamion

Subject: DR drill — Pinebolt firmware channel

Hi — during Thursday's drill we will fail over the Pinebolt device-firmware update channel to the Marrowgate standby signer. Devices should see no interruption; rollout pauses automatically. Your review covers the failback step only. Re-enabling the primary signer requires the recovery passphrase, which appears below.

vault phrase of bagef-yahip = casael-ralius

FAQ: Log Compaction in Quillpipe

Q: A customer says messages vanished after compaction. Can we restore them?

A: Compaction in Quillpipe keeps only the latest record per key; older records are gone unless the archive tier was enabled. To check the archive, open the recovery console, which requires the support credential. Authenticate using the passphrase below.

recovery phrase for fajeg-kawep: druix-gorius-briax-ulaeth-fraox-lammir-pelox-jormir-pelwyn-julir